Mold is the most common air quality irritant and requires moisture and dust to grow. Chemicals present from off gassing of rugs, drapes, building materials and furniture can cause respiratory irritation. Sometimes chemical can travel through the soil into the structure and is known as vapor intrusion. A leaking heating oil or gasoline tank located adjacent to the structure or up the street could be contaminating the ground water.
